**Build Provenance — Hollowfern Component Library**

All releases of the shared UI kit are built on the sealed Kestrel runner pool. Versions follow strict semver; no mutable tags. Each artifact is signed at build time and the signature is checked at install by the Marrow package proxy. Pre-release channels are isolated — nothing from `next` can be promoted without a fresh build. Re-tagging is blocked at the registry. For audit, every published version embeds a provenance token, reproduced below.

session token of kahog-bahif = htk9_f63daec35

Subject: Customer Concentration Risk — Vantrell Account

Executive Team,

Our latest revenue analysis shows the Vantrell Logistics account now represents 41% of recurring revenue at Korrin Systems, up from 28% last year. While the relationship remains strong, this concentration exposes us to material risk if renewal terms shift. Sales leads are asked to prioritise pipeline diversification in the Merrow and Aldgate segments and report progress fortnightly. Our mitigation approach ties into the broader plan noted confidentially below.

confidential, bawip-fahap: Gross margin on Ulaael came in at 5 percent against a plan of 10 percent. Only 5 of the 100 pilot accounts renewed Ulaael, so a churn review is set for July 1.

Hey on-call — the Quillpress PDF invoice renderer is choking on invoices with more than 40 line items; it silently truncates page two. There's a workaround flag (force_paginate) you can flip per-tenant. Don't restart the render pool during business hours, it drops queued jobs. If it gets weird, loop in the owner below.

signatory, yahog-badug: Quenix Ulaael